Output fc43772d23ed3a4b7b41aa67acb4bceff266c41dcbbb2bc67cab31d03375ac5e:20

value
6684000
script pubkey
OP_0 OP_PUSHBYTES_20 31f1bc0bbe15100c03ff5ac11a46bcaca871a72b
address
bc1qx8cmcza7z5gqcqllttq3534u4j58rfeta4yse5
transaction
fc43772d23ed3a4b7b41aa67acb4bceff266c41dcbbb2bc67cab31d03375ac5e
confirmations
170682
spent
false